No spectators for tour matches

-

SOUTH Africa are planning for all matches of the British and Irish Lions tour to be played behind closed doors, but have not given up hope that some spectators will be present.

A revised schedule for the eight fixtures has been published, with the coronaviru­s pandemic forcing adjustment­s to be made to the original itinerary that reduce travel and create stable team bases.

There is also one change in opposition, with the Emirates Lions replacing the SA Invitation­al team in the tour opener on July 3.

And in a new developmen­t, SA Rugby has announced that the games, including the three-Test series against the Springboks, are being organised on the basis they will take place without fans present.

“We are hopeful that restrictio­ns on attendance at sports events will be relaxed but, for the moment, we are planning for an event behind closed doors,” SA Rugby chief executive Jurie Roux said.

Revised Lions schedule – Sat, July 3: v Emirates Lions (Johannesbu­rg) KO 5pm (BST). Wed, July 7: v Cell C Sharks (Johannesbu­rg) 7pm (BST). Sat, July 10: v Vodacom Bulls (Pretoria) KO 5pm (BST). Wed, July 14: v South Africa ‘A’ (Cape Town) KO 7pm (BST). Sat, July 17: v DHL Stormers (Cape Town) KO 5pm (BST). Sat, July 24: v Springboks (1st Test, Cape Town) KO 5pm (BST). Sat, July 31: v Springboks (2nd Test, Johannesbu­rg) KO 5pm (BST). Sat, Aug 7: v Springboks (3rd Test, Johannesbu­rg) KO 5pm (BST)
